:root {
  /* Cores exatas do Figma */
  --color-banner-bg: #f5c518;
  --color-banner-text: #8b0000;
  --color-nav-bg: #fafaf5;
  --color-primary-red: #d62300;
  --color-primary-brown: #502314;
  --color-text-dark: #1a1a1a;
  --color-ninja-green: #00c853;

  --font-display: "Titan One", cursive;
  --font-body: "Open Sans", sans-serif;

  --transition: 0.3s cubic-bezier(0.4, 0, 0.2, 1);
}

body {
  font-family: var(--font-body);
  background-color: #fff;
  color: var(--color-text-dark);
  overflow-x: hidden;
}

.container {
  max-width: 1200px;
  margin: 0 auto;
  padding: 0 20px;
}

